Diffusion Models: A New Frontier in AI-Driven Image Synthesis
Diffusion models have emerged as a powerful new approach in the field of AI-driven image generation. Unlike traditional generative models that rely on discrete representations, diffusion models operate by gradually adding noise to an image until it becomes pure noise, then learning to reverse this process. This unique process allows for the synthesis of high-quality, detailed images with impressive diversity.
The possibilities of diffusion models are vast and span a wide range of applications, from generating original artwork to creating realistic simulations for various industries. From Text to Image: Exploring the Capabilities of Generative Diffusion Models
Generative diffusion models have emerged as a revolutionary groundbreaking force in the realm of artificial intelligence, exhibiting an impressive ability to transform text descriptions into stunningly realistic images. These models operate on a principle similar to image generation through noise reduction, gradually refining a random noise pattern based on the input text prompt. By iteratively denoising the image, diffusion models learn to represent the intricate details and nuances of the described scene, resulting in visually compelling outputs.
- The potential applications of generative diffusion models are manifold, spanning across various industries such as art, design, entertainment, and even scientific research.
